#1579ca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1579ca is composed of 8.2% red, 47.5%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.6% cyan, 40.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 206.9 degrees, a saturation of 81.2% and a lightness of 43.7%. #1579ca color hex could be obtained by blending #2af2ff with #000095.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

Shades and Tints of #1579ca
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010407 is the darkest color, while #f4f9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1579ca
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b7074 is the less saturated color, while #047bdb is the most saturated one.
